WebRemove all of the tack strips with a flat prybar and hammer. If needed, place a 3-inch putty knife under the prybar to protect the stairs. Carefully put tack strip pieces into a contractor-grade bag. 3 Finish Removing Fasteners and Patching Holes Remove remaining fasteners. Have a container or magnet to collect the fasteners you remove. Web26 sep. 2024 · Locate the screws that hold the stair rail to the newel posts. You'll usually see a small wood plug. This plug covers the screw head. The head of the screw will be on the opposite side from the rail. Pop the plugs out with a flathead screwdriver. Undo the screws with a Phillips or flathead screwdriver.
